First issue design (1821 - 1826)

In 1822 and 1825 two obverses occur:

Obverse 1 has the lowest three leaves in the laurel wreath rendered with a raised central rib-line.

Obverse 2 has incuse central lines.

Obverse 2 is commoner than Obverse 1 in 1822. Obverse 2 is much rarer than Obverse 1 in 1825.
